Optimizing Financial Services for Increased Efficiency and Accuracy
The financial services industry continues to evolve at an unprecedented pace, driven by technological advancements and shifting customer expectations. Automation plays a pivotal role in this transformation, enabling institutions to attain operational excellence and enhanced service delivery. By implementing automation solutions, financial services organizations can dramatically improve read more efficiency and accuracy across various functions.
- For instance, robotic process automation (RPA) can automate routine tasks such as data entry, invoice processing, and customer onboarding, freeing up human employees to focus on value-added activities.
- , Additionally, machine learning algorithms can be employed to interpret vast amounts of financial data, identifying patterns and insights that guide decision-making.
- Therefore, automation leads to lower expenses, minimized errors, and efficient service delivery.

Harnessing Automation to Enhance Legal Case Tracking Systems
In the dynamic realm of legal practice, efficient case management is paramount. To optimize this process, law firms are increasingly implementing automation technologies. Automation can revolutionize legal case tracking systems by streamlining repetitive tasks, enhancing accuracy, and offering real-time data.
- Specifically, automation can be deployed to generate case summaries, schedule hearings and meetings, and track deadlines. This liberates legal professionals to focus on more high-level aspects of their work.
- Moreover, automation can strengthen collaboration among team members by providing a shared platform for case information.
Consequently, law firms that harness automation in their case tracking systems can realize significant improvements in efficiency, accuracy, and client satisfaction.
